CVE-2016-9190
Arbitrary code using "crafted image file" approach affecting Pillow
7.8
HIGH
CVSS 3.1
EPSS 0.54%
Description
Pillow before 3.3.2 allows context-dependent attackers to execute arbitrary code by using the "crafted image file" approach, related to an "Insecure Sign Extension" issue affecting the ImagingNew in Storage.c component.
How to fix CVE-2016-9190
To remediate CVE-2016-9190, upgrade the affected package to a fixed version below.
